Key Resources for Netherlands Live Traffic Information

Alright, so where do you actually get this precious traffic data? Luckily, the Netherlands has a robust infrastructure for providing real-time traffic information. Here are the top resources you should be using:

  • NDW (Nationaal Dataportaal Wegverkeer): This is your primary source, guys. NDW is the national data portal for road traffic information in the Netherlands. It's the official source, so you know the information is accurate and reliable. They collect and distribute traffic data from various sources, including traffic cameras, sensors embedded in the roads, and reports from road users. The data is then used to create traffic maps and provide real-time updates on traffic conditions.

  • ANWB (Royal Dutch Touring Club): The ANWB is basically the AAA of the Netherlands. They offer comprehensive traffic information through their website and app. The ANWB traffic map is known for its user-friendliness and detailed information, including traffic incidents, road closures, and construction zones. You can also find information about fuel prices, parking availability, and charging stations for electric vehicles. Their app is a must-have for anyone traveling in the Netherlands.

  • Google Maps: Let's be real, most of us use Google Maps. It's a fantastic tool for Netherlands live traffic, providing real-time traffic updates, estimated travel times, and alternative route suggestions. Google Maps uses data from various sources, including its own users, to provide up-to-the-minute information on traffic conditions. It's especially useful for planning your route and avoiding traffic jams. And, because itโ€™s integrated with Google services, itโ€™s super easy to use and access from pretty much any device.

  • TomTom: While Google Maps is widely used, TomTom still holds a strong position in the navigation world, particularly among those who prefer dedicated GPS devices. TomTom offers high-quality traffic information through its navigation devices and its MyDrive app. The information is very similar to Google Maps, but some users find the interface and features more intuitive. Plus, TomTom often has enhanced information for certain regions, making it a great option to stay up-to-date with netherlands traffic map details.

How to Use a Netherlands Traffic Map Effectively

So, you've got your resources. Now, how do you actually use them to your advantage? Here's the lowdown on navigating those Netherlands traffic map like a pro:

  • Understand the Color Codes: Most traffic maps use a color-coding system to indicate traffic flow. Typically:

    • Green: Smooth traffic, yay!
    • Yellow: Moderate traffic, be aware.
    • Orange: Heavy traffic, potential delays.
    • Red: Congestion, slow-moving or standstill traffic. Yikes!
  • Pay Attention to Incidents: Keep an eye out for icons indicating accidents, road closures, construction zones, or other incidents that might be causing delays. These incidents are usually accompanied by brief descriptions.

  • Check Before You Go: Always check the Netherlands traffic map before you start your journey. This will give you an idea of the current traffic conditions and help you plan your route accordingly. It's also a good idea to check again just before you leave, as conditions can change rapidly.

  • Use Alternative Routes: If the map shows heavy traffic on your planned route, consider using an alternative route. Navigation apps will often suggest alternative routes automatically, or you can manually explore different options.

  • Factor in Travel Time: When planning your journey, don't just rely on the estimated travel time provided by the navigation app. Consider potential delays caused by traffic and add extra time to your schedule, especially during rush hour.

  • Stay Updated on the Go: If you're using a navigation app, keep it running while you're driving. The app will provide real-time updates on traffic conditions and adjust your route if necessary. Pay attention to the voice guidance and follow the instructions carefully.

Peak Traffic Hours in the Netherlands: What You Need to Know

Like any country, the Netherlands has peak traffic hours, times when the roads are most congested. Knowing these times can help you avoid the worst of the traffic. Generally, rush hour in the Netherlands is:

  • Morning Rush Hour: 7:00 AM to 9:00 AM
  • Evening Rush Hour: 4:00 PM to 6:00 PM

Traffic is usually heaviest on weekdays, particularly on Mondays and Fridays. During these times, expect significant delays on major highways and in urban areas. Weekends and public holidays typically have lighter traffic, but it's still a good idea to check the Netherlands live traffic map before you head out, just to be sure. Also, be aware that events, such as concerts, festivals, and sporting events, can also cause significant traffic congestion, so plan your route and departure time accordingly.

Also, it is essential to consider the impact of school holidays. During school holidays, traffic patterns can change significantly, with more people traveling for leisure and tourism. This can lead to increased traffic on popular tourist routes, so be sure to check for potential delays and plan your trip accordingly.

Tips for Avoiding Traffic in the Netherlands

Want to minimize your chances of getting stuck in a jam? Here are some pro tips:

  • Plan Your Trip: As mentioned before, planning is key! Check the Netherlands traffic map and choose the best route before you set off.

  • Adjust Your Departure Time: If possible, try to avoid traveling during peak hours. Even shifting your departure time by 30 minutes can make a big difference.

  • Use Public Transport: The Netherlands has an excellent public transportation system, including trains, buses, and trams. Consider using public transport, especially for journeys within cities. This can save you time and stress, and it's often more environmentally friendly.

  • Consider Cycling: The Netherlands is famous for its cycling culture. Cycling is a great way to get around, especially in urban areas. It's healthy, eco-friendly, and often faster than driving.

  • Carpool: If you must drive, consider carpooling with colleagues or friends. This reduces the number of vehicles on the road and can also save you money on fuel and parking.

  • Stay Informed: Keep an eye on the Netherlands live traffic map and pay attention to traffic reports. This will help you stay ahead of the game and avoid unexpected delays.
